Autorenporträt
Paul Zaidman

Paul Zaidman was born in the USSR in 1970 and was taken to Israel as a 1 year old then moved to Australia in 1980.

Paul began his dancing career as a 5 year old and excelled in every discipline of dance and Theatre he put his mind to.

When Patrick Swayze filmed the movie Dirty Dancing, Paul Zaidman found his calling.

Paul, then 18 years old, turned to Ballroom, Latin American and the street Latin arts where quickly rose to the highest ranks of the Australian dance sport world, travelled the globe competing in different nations.

Paul has appeared in television productions such as Strictly Dancing on the ABC, and the Australian version of Dancing With The Stars where he partnered Kimberley Davis.

Paul says the highlight of his career was teaching Danii Kylie Minogue to dance Salsa.

Paul's greatest achievement was undoubtedly making it to the finals at the prestigious Blackpool Dance Sport Festival in May of 2014. Paul managed to place Australia into 4th position in the world beating out 88 different countries that competed that year.

" I love the feeling I get when my body is about to hit that great big wall. I know its there and as I hit, my smile gets bigger and bigger because I know that everyone else is there too. I know I'm about to push through the crowd to get in front and as I do I grin even more through the pain."

Paul also holds a first-degree (1st Dan) black belt in Tae Kwon Do, a martial art he's been practicing since the age of fourteen.

" All I wanted to do was dance with the girls, and all the boys wanted to do was punish and humiliate me, so I had to protect myself somehow. So I took up Tae Kwon Do and years later after the boys had left me alone, I fell in love with the beautiful but powerful art form."

These days Paul is sought after all over the world for his know ledge of dance and his beautiful, practical but mostly philosophical approach to teaching and coaching dance.

He has a way of explaining and delivering the knowledge which leaves people touched, moved, and inspired.
